Abstract:
This article analyzes the current criminal law that regulates liability for violation of sanitary-epidemiological rules in the Russian Federation. The author identifies a number of problems that can negatively affect the effectiveness of the application of this regulatory provision. By analyzing the theoretical and legal foundations and practical aspects of criminalizing these unlawful acts, the author formulated suggestions for improving the legislation. This study is especially relevant in the context of the current situation with coronavirus in the world.
